Better Perks for Happier Employees: Non-Taxability of Employee De Minimis Benefits
Let's Talk Tax Better Perks for Happier Employees: Non-Taxability of Employee De Minimis Benefits
Capping off the first month of 2025, the Bureau of Internal Revenue (BIR) issued Revenue Regulations (RR) No. 004-2025 (RR No. 4-25), amending certain De Minimis benefits. It increased the uniform and clothing allowance to Php 7,000, which was formerly Php 6,000 under RR No. 11-2018 (RR No. 11-18); and included cash and gift certificates as a form of employee achievement awards.

The Reformation of Real Property Valuation: Insights on the RPVARA and its implementing Rules and Regulations
Let's Talk Tax The Reformation of Real Property Valuation: Insights on the RPVARA and its implementing Rules and Regulations
On 10 December 2024, the Department of Finance approved and issued the Implementing Rules and Regulations (IRR) of Republic Act No. 12001, otherwise known as the Real Property Valuation and Assessment Reform Act (RPVARA).
